BS Nursing Program Mission:

The mission of the MSC BS Nursing program is to develop registered professional nurses who:

  • Provide patient-centered care
  • Practice evidenced-based nursing
  • Use information technology
  • Lead collaborative teams in quality improvement initiatives
  • Take pride in their professional nursing identity

BS Nursing Program Philosophy:

We believe that RN's are unique adult learners who

  • Have expertise in clinical practice and
  • Are ready to broaden and deepen their knowledge, skills and abilities to extend their ability to be leaders in nursing

Together, students and faculty are accountable for co-creating learning environments where:

  • Collegial & professional learning occurs for all
  • Learning activities are active, fun & reality-based
  • Best practice rubrics guide learning and professional development
  • Evaluation of learning outcomes is open, honest and respectful for students and faculty alike

Student Learning Outcomes:

The BS Nursing program graduating student portfolio is evidence that the student can:

  • Provide patient-centered care to individuals, families, groups and communities integrating liberal education and nursing science
  • Implement an evidenced-based approach to clinical decision making
  • Use information technology for communication, knowledge management an quality improvement supportive of patient care and safety
  • Lead and influence interdisciplinary teams to improve healthcare outcomes for patients, families, groups and communities
  • Integrate personal and professional identity through the consistent expression of caring, altruism, respect for human dignity, autonomy, integrity and social justice towards self, others and the profession

BS Nursing Program Outcomes:

  • Experience personal and professional growth
  • Report increased job satisfaction
  • Are ambassadors of MSC and the BS Nursing Program
  • Are recognized as fully-socialized professional nurses by nurse colleagues

Admissions Requirements

Disclaimer: Morrisville State College has closed admission to the BS Nursing program. 

Prospective students applying for admission to the baccalaureate degree program have completed or anticipate completing the final semester of their associate degree nursing program prior to applying to Morrisville State College.
